RPT: Wrong horizontal positioning of group footer data in bug doc
Last modified: 2008-01-23 21:14:15 UTC
- open the database document c03.odb - open the report therein for editing - execute the report => The population sum displayed in the group footer is not aligned with the population value(s) in the group's detail section. For instance, the "40583573" and the "29114497" for South Africa resp. Morocco are properly aligned, but the sum "69698070" which is displayed in the footer isn't. In the design of the report, both the "population" and "population count" control start at 8.22 cm.
